195(7) 1C Lincoln Cent -- Struck on a Honduras Centavo Planchet
-- MS66 Red NGC. 1.5gm. In 1956 and 1957, the U.S. mint coined
copper Honduras centavos (KM-77.2). One of those centavo planchets
(the present lot) was fed between Lincoln cent dies, and struck
aligned with the collar die at 7 o'clock. The first three date
digits are complete, and the fourth digit shows only the upper left
corner, enough to suggest it is a 7. This lustrous and unabraded
example retains its introductory orange-gold color.
